5 VULKANTOOLS_VERSION=1862c6a47b64cd09156205d7f7e6b3bfcea76390
7 git clone https://github.com/LunarG/VulkanTools.git --single-branch --no-checkout /VulkanTools
9 git checkout "$VULKANTOOLS_VERSION"
10 ./update_external_sources.sh
12 ./scripts/update_deps.py --dir=_build --config=release --generator=Ninja
13 cmake -S . -B _build -G Ninja \
14 -DCMAKE_BUILD_TYPE=Release \
15 -DCMAKE_INSTALL_PREFIX=/VulkanTools/build \
20 -DBUILD_VKTRACE_REPLAY=OFF \
22 ninja -C _build VkLayer_screenshot VkLayer_screenshot-staging-json
23 mkdir -p build/etc/vulkan/explicit_layer.d
25 install _build/layersvt/staging-json/VkLayer_screenshot.json build/etc/vulkan/explicit_layer.d
26 install _build/layersvt/libVkLayer_screenshot.so build/lib
28 find . -not -path './build' -not -path './build/*' -delete